PERU – In 2017 Peruvian imports of wooden furniture totaled USD 56.9 million, a decrease from the previous year that totaled USD 58.7 million.

In 2017 Sodimac imports grew 80.2% compared to 2016, while imports in 2017 of Promart grew 12.5% compared to the previous year. Sodimac and Promart were followed by Saga Falabella with USD 6.6 million (2016: USD 9.4 million) and Tottus Hypermarkets with USD 3.2 million (2016: USD 1.8 million).
Brazil was by far the main supplying country in 2017 with USD 38.8 million, which represented 68.1% of the total imports in the year. Followed by China with USD 6.1 million and Malaysia with USD 1.7 million.
